MMFF 2012: Gabi nang Parangal List of Winners

The 38th Metro Manila Fil Festival (MMFF 2012) Gabi ng Parangal was held at the Meralco Theater in Pasig City LAst nigh December, 27, 2012. Event was Hosted by Sisterakas star Kris Aquino and KC Concepcion.


MMFF 2012 list of winners


Nora Aunor bagged the Best Actress trophy while Dingdong Dantes won Best Actor for the second consecutive year (he was also hailed as 2011 Festival Best Actor for "Segunda Mano"). Brillante Mendoza won Best Director for "Thy Womb."

Most of the awards were shared by three films -- "Thy Womb," "El Presidente" and "One More Try," which won Best Picture.


Here is the complete list of winners of the 2012 MMFF:

Best Float: "El Presidente"
Youth Choice Award: "El Presidente"
Best Child Star: Miguel Vergara, "One More Try"
Best Sound: Albert Michael Idioma, "El Presidente"
Best Musical Score: Jessie Lasaten, "El Presidente"
Best Theme Song: apl.de.ap and Jamir Garcia of Slapshock, "El Presidente"
Best Make-up: Warren Munar, "El Presidente" by Warren Munar and Co.
Best Visual Effects: "Shake, Rattle & Roll 14: The Invasion"
Best Production Design: Brillante Mendoza, "Thy Womb"
Best Editing: Vito Kahili, "One More Try"
Best Cinematography: Odyssey Flores, "Thy Womb"
Best Supporting Actor: Cesar Montano, "El Presidente"
Best Supporting Actress: Wilma Doesnt, "Sisterakas"
Best Original Story: Henry Burgos, "Thy Womb"
Best Screenplay: Anna Ramos, "One More Try"
Best Director: Brillante Mendoza, "Thy Womb"
3rd Best Picture: "Sisterakas"
2nd Best Picture: "El Presidente"
Best Picture: "One More Try"
Best Actor: Dingdong Dantes, "One More Try"
Best Actress: Nora Aunor, "Thy Womb"

New Wave Films Category
New Wave Best Actor: Alan Paule, "Gayak"
New Wave Best Actress: Liza DiƱo, "In Nomine Matris"
New Wave Best Director: Tyrone Acierto, "The Grave Bandits"
New Wave Best Film: Tyrone Acierto's "The Grave Bandits."
New Wave Special Jury: Armando "Bing" Lao's "Ad Ignorantiam"

Student Short Films Category
Best Short Film: "Pukpok" (DLSU)
Most Gender Sensitive Film Award: "Manibela" (FEU)
Special Jury Prize: "Tagad" (USC)

Special Awards
Gender Sensitivity Special Award (New Wave): "In Nomine Matris"
Gender Sensitivity Special Award (Mainstream): "Thy Womb"
Gender Sensitivity Special Award (Shorts): "Manibela"
FPJ Memorial Award: "One More Try"
Gatpuno Villegas Award: "Thy Womb"

Other Awards
Stars of the Night: Nora Aunor, former President Joseph Estrada
SMDC Male Celebrity of the Night: Zanjoe Marudo
SMDC Female Celebrity of the Night: Bianca King
